The audio system may fail to initialize the ACP node correctly.
: An open-source audio DSP firmware infrastructure that provides platform-independent drivers for AMD ACP nodes, enabling advanced features like echo cancellation and wake-on-voice. 4. Troubleshooting ACP HDA Node Issues in Linux
: Implemented in Vangogh-based platforms (including the Steam Deck). Linux kernel patches have added acp5x init/de-init functions and platform device creation.
For developers, Linux kernel contributors, and hardware enthusiasts, troubleshooting or optimizing this node is essential for achieving flawless audio playback, low-latency recording, and system stability. 1. What is the ACP HDA Node?
controller, managing how audio data is processed and routed to speakers or microphones. 1. Architecture and Function acp hda node
The "Node" is an entry point within the audio subsystem that allows the operating system to interface with AMD's specialized audio hardware. Audio Co-Processor (ACP):
The ACP HDA node ensures that the processed digital stream mimics a standard HDA controller output, allowing standard audio codecs to decode the signal into analog sound. 3. Common Implementations: AMD SoundOpenFirmware (SOF)
If you see this entry in your Device Manager, it typically indicates a missing or improperly installed driver. How to Resolve the Missing Driver
Restart your computer; Windows may automatically detect and install the correct driver upon reboot. The audio system may fail to initialize the
Download the latest chipset installer for your specific processor generation. Run the installer to overwrite corrupted node mappings. 2. Force Driver Re-enumeration If the node is frozen or glitched: Open . Expand System Devices or Sound, video and game controllers .
On Windows, the solution is almost always driver-related — updating chipset drivers, installing Realtek audio drivers, or using manufacturer support tools typically resolves the issue. On Linux, ensuring you’re running a recent kernel with proper ACP support and up-to-date ALSA UCM configurations will provide the best audio experience.
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.
Navigate to the AMD driver installation directory (usually C:\AMD\ ) and ensure "Include subfolders" is checked. 4. Does the ACP HDA Node Affect Performance? Troubleshooting ACP HDA Node Issues in Linux :
Two main drivers:
: It is typically managed by the AMD ACP Bus driver . It does not usually have a standalone driver; instead, it is bundled with the OEM AMD Chipset or Graphics driver packages.
cat /proc/asound/cards